从萎蔫萧瑟到层林尽染,京城红叶为何晚红一周?
Core Insights - The peak viewing period for autumn leaves in Beijing has been delayed by about a week this year due to unfavorable weather conditions and plant diseases [5][6][9] - The best viewing period for red leaves in major parks like Fragrant Hills is from October 25 to November 15, with a red leaf rate of up to 80% for certain species [5][9] Weather Conditions - The combination of high temperatures and prolonged rainy weather in September and early October has negatively impacted the color change of leaves [6][8] - Ideal conditions for leaf color change include significant temperature drops and strong sunlight, which were lacking earlier in the season [6][8] Plant Health Issues - The health of the yellow-leaf trees has been compromised by diseases such as powdery mildew and wilt disease, affecting their ability to change color [8][9] - The wilt disease is caused by a soil-borne fungus that has persisted in the soil for years, complicating control efforts, especially in mountainous areas [9] Viewing Opportunities - Despite the delay in red leaf color change, other colorful foliage can be found in various parks, including ginkgo and purple leaf plants, providing diverse viewing options [11][12][14] - The Olympic Forest Park is highlighted for its vibrant ginkgo trees, which have already turned bright yellow, attracting many visitors [11][12]
